Blueface Early Career and Public Profile in 2016

Blueface, born Johnathan Jamall Porter, began gaining public attention through social media and early music releases around 2016, building a following that later contributed to his mainstream recognition. His initial online presence and local performances in Los Angeles laid groundwork for future deals with labels and management teams, as documented by music industry outlets Forbes.

Public records and music databases show that Blueface released tracks and projects during this period, with some early material circulating on digital platforms and local radio stations. These early efforts helped establish a distinct style that later attracted label interest and broader audience reach.

Financial Context and Industry Landscape in 2016

The U.S. music industry in 2016 generated billions in revenue, with streaming growth reshaping how artists earn from recordings and performances, according to data from the Recording Industry Association of America RIAA. Independent artists and emerging rappers increasingly used platforms like SoundCloud and YouTube to build fanbases before signing major deals.

For artists like Blueface, early income streams typically include live shows, digital sales, and social media monetization, with net worth and earnings varying widely based on label contracts and market traction. Industry reports from that era highlight the growing importance of brand partnerships and sync licensing for newer hip-hop acts.

Blueface Later Developments and Current Standing

Blueface later achieved viral success with hits such as "Thotiana," which led to chart placements and high-profile collaborations, significantly raising his profile after the 2016 period. His career trajectory includes label signings, music videos with major production value, and public appearances that reflect a rapid rise in visibility Billboard.
